NextImg:Republicans to grill Christopher Wray about unanswered questions in these three investigations


House Republicans are set to grill FBI Director Christopher Wray on various matters they believe bureau is failing to meet expectations, including with investigations surrounding three individuals.

House Judiciary Committee Chairman Jim Jordan (R-OH) has said he "remains concerned about the politicization of federal law enforcement power emanating from FBI Headquarters in Washington, D.C.," and Wednesday's hearing provides an opportunity for those concerns to be directly expressed. Here are three individuals the House GOP still has concerns about regarding the FBI's handling of investigations into these people.

Hunter Biden

The son of President Joe Biden has been a topic of concern for various House committees, with regard to how several executive branch agencies have handled investigations into the younger Biden.

Wray is expected to be questioned on alleged retaliation against whistleblowers who have alleged misconduct on the Hunter Biden investigation, along with other concerns the House GOP has around the son of the president. He may also be asked about claims from an IRS whistleblower that the FBI knew the infamous Hunter Biden laptop was authentic in 2019, before its contents were first reported by the New York Post a month before the 2020 election.

Donald Trump

Republican members of the House Judiciary Committee are expected to grill Wray on investigations into the former president, including the search on his Mar-a-Lago residence in August 2022 in relation to a classified document investigation. While the investigations into Trump were handed off to special counsel Jack Smith, Jordan and other GOP members of Congress are expected to question how the agency handled the investigations.

Republicans are also expected to ask Wray about the report by special counsel John Durham into the origins of the investigation into alleged collusion between Trump's 2016 presidential campaign and Russia.

Durham concluded in the report that "based on the evidence gathered in the multiple exhaustive and costly investigations of these matters," including the special counsel's inquiry, "neither U.S. law enforcement nor the Intelligence Community appears to have possessed any actual evidence of collusion in their holdings at the commencement of the Crossfire Hurricane investigation."

The Trump-Russia investigation was launched prior to Wray being appointed as head of the bureau, but House Republicans are seeking answers about changes the agency made to avoid a repeat of the Trump-Russia investigation.

Joe Biden

Wray is expected to be questioned about the president and specifically what the bureau has done with an FD-1023 form allegedly detailing claims of a bribery scheme between then-Vice President Joe Biden and a foreign national.

The FBI has resisted turning over the unredacted FD-1023 form, which is a typically an informant report, instead offering a redacted version to lawmakers. Republican congressmen have demanded the FBI release the form, which includes the allegations.

Wray will testify during a hearing before the House Judiciary Committee at 10 a.m. on Capitol Hill.

The House Judiciary Committee and its subcommittee on alleged weaponization of government, has been investigating the FBI since the GOP took power in the House earlier this year.
